Transaction 995ad08726a97e636b7adaa43e8bdbe1db575c2af00394e4a138119177437fa9

block
8f001cb2ed66f5bd9900bdfd8aa16fb04fd1ad4f8a219d50f2500e694471327f

1 Input

25 Outputs